Characteristics

  • Total length: 71.5 cm
  • Width: 3 cm
  • Weight: 215 g
  • Core: Fiberglass
  • Body: Calimacil foam
  • Grip zones: Three distinct grip points for varied handling
  • Use: Safe foam weapon designed for LARP combat

Care Instructions

  • Store flat or upright in a cool, dry place.
  • Avoid prolonged exposure to heat, direct sunlight, or freezing temperatures.
  • Do not leave in a hot car or near heaters, as foam can warp over time.
  • Clean with a damp cloth, then let air dry fully.
  • For best longevity, transport in a gear bag and avoid crushing under heavy loads.
